Continuously in print since 1944, john hodges classic text has now been fully revised in its fifth edition by malcolm thorpe who acted as a citb advisor and was involved in the draughting of the intermediate construction award syllabus bricklaying route to cover the brickwork craftrelated units of the latest construction awards and related trowel occupations nvqs from citb. Brickwork for apprenticeshas been the basic reference book on brickwork for generations and a source of information for studentstrainees starting out in hisher chosen career or a trained bricklayer seeking guidance in a particular area of study. It provides an overview of the materials, processes, craft skills and related subjects to enable the reader to construct their own simple brickwork projects and undertake brickworkrelated maintenance projects around the home.
